Tucked away in Brooklyn, NY, Housing Works Community Healthcare is dedicated to providing a full spectrum of substance use treatment for both adults and young adults facing complex challenges, particularly those with co-occurring serious mental health conditions. This center is committed to making a difference through its outpatient services, which encompass effective options like methadone and buprenorphine therapies, as well as cognitive behavioral therapy aimed at fostering healthier thought patterns. Recognizing the unique needs of its clientele, Housing Works offers specialized programs tailored for various groups, including adult men, adult women, and individuals who have endured intimate partner violence. This thoughtful approach ensures that everyone receives care that acknowledges their personal experiences and circumstances. Moreover, the services don’t end there. The facility also provides anger management sessions, brief interventions, and personalized care plans that cater to the distinct requirements of both genders. By prioritizing high-quality, individualized treatment, Housing Works Community Healthcare stands as a supportive haven for those striving for recovery from substance use disorders alongside their mental health challenges.

| Type of Care | Substance use treatment, Treatment for co-occurring substance use plus either serious mental health illness in adults/serious emotional disturbance in children |
| Service Settings | Outpatient, Outpatient methadone/buprenorphine or naltrexone treatment, Regular outpatient treatment |
| Medications Offered | Buprenorphine used in Treatment, Naltrexone used in Treatment |

Based on available information, this facility accepts Medicaid, Medicare, Private health insurance, State-financed health insurance plan other than Medicaid. However, insurance coverage can vary by plan and individual circumstances. Please contact the facility directly to verify if your specific insurance plan is accepted and what services are covered.
